Morocco’s Ilias Ennahachi Faces Thai Veteran Petchtanong Petchfergus at ONE 171: Qatar

Moroccan martial arts star Ilias Ennahachi will face a pivotal kickboxing matchup against Thai veteran Petchtanong Petchfergus at ONE Championship's show “ONE 171:Qatar” next month.

Casablanca – Moroccan martial arts star Ilias Ennahachi will face a pivotal kickboxing matchup against Thai veteran Petchtanong Petchfergus at ONE Championship’s show “ONE 171:Qatar” next month. 

The winner between Ennahachi and Petchtanong could be the next challenger for the ONE Bantamweight Kickboxing world championship. 

Ennahachi most recently defeated second-ranked Hiroki Akimoto via unanimous decision at ONE Friday Fights 81 on September 27, taking his overall professional record to 40-3. 

The 28-year-old former ONE Flyweight Kickboxing world champion moved up to bantamweight last year, picking up a knockout victory on his divisional debut against Iran’s Aliasghar Ghodratisaraskan. 

With a 5-0 record at ONE Championship, Ennahachi is one of the promotion’s most established stars and the only fighter to beat current two-sports champion Superlek Kiatmoo.  

The Moroccan, who is on a quest to challenge for the bantamweight kickboxing crown, faces a mammoth task against Petchtanong. 

The 39-year-old veteran returned to action after a two-year-layoff and captured a second-round knockout victory against former divisional king Alaverdi Ramazanov in June. He was scheduled to face Algeria’s in-form Nabil Anane at “ONE Fight Night 26:Lee vs Rasulov” in December 2024, but the bout was cancelled after he was hospitalized ahead of the matchup.  

Still, the former ONE Bantamweight Kickboxing world champion Petchtanong remains one of the sport’s most experienced stars and owns an amazing 359-56 overall professional record.  

As two of the bantamweight kickboxing division’s most established contenders clash, the world title will be on the line at the main event at ONE 171: Qatar as Jonathan Haggerty defends his belt against Chinese veteran Wei Rui. 

ONE 171: Qatar will kick off at 3 p.m. (WET) on Thursday, February 20 inside the Lusail Sports Arena and will be broadcast live via beIN SPORTS.
